Speaking of timing, Jota’s return couldn’t have been better, especially with Liverpool facing a mammoth £150m problem in January. Salah’s heading off to the Africa Cup of Nations, leaving a massive hole in the team. But fear not, Jota’s ready to swoop in and save the day.

And let’s talk stats, shall we? Jota’s got 50 goals and 17 assists in just 131 games – that’s some serious talent right there. The guy’s transition from Wolves to Liverpool has been smoother than a hot knife through butter, and now he’s here to stay.

Sure, replacing Salah long-term won’t be a walk in the park – the guy’s a goal-scoring machine and Saudi Arabia’s waving some serious cash at him. But for now, Liverpool can kick back and relax knowing that Jota’s got their back.
